Further to your comment regarding that Barclays "50 Free trades" offer.
Just had a look Into their terms/conditions, catch seems to be that they have an admin charge of 25 inc.vat. per quarter...on every account!
I also notice that their 12 dealing charge Is online only, If you want or have to use the phone the cost is 25. 1-20 trades.
Squaregain still has the overall edge In overall cost terms In my view, what do you think?
